Besides the Packers, the Broncos, Bucs, Bengals, Chiefs, Cardinals, and Titans picked up divisional wins. while the Seahawks kept rolling with a big win over Minnesota.  In the two overtime games, the Jets and the 49ers got walk-off wins while the Dolphins edged the Ravens in a matchup of season-long disappointments.

In the later games, the Patriots couldn’t overcome sloppy special teams play in a loss to the Eagles dropping them to 10-2 on the season while the Panthers stormed back and got a win behind a big day from Cam Newton to stay undefeated and improve to 12-0. Last night on Sunday Night Football, the Steelers visited Indianapolis and routed the Colts 45-10 to close out a busy Sunday of football.

Before we get to the position-by-position breakdown, here are some quick reminders of what you can expect to find in each category. “Studs” are players who came into the week with high expectations and came through for their fantasy owners.  On the other hand, the “duds” are players who were expected to perform this week but failed to deliver due to injury or just overall ineffectiveness.  Finally at each position, I’ve listed “sleepers” who are some of the players who weren’t expected to make big fantasy contributions but who had solid fantasy football week 13’s and may have some sleeper value for your fantasy team moving forward.
